The spacer kit is a bit much. All you're doing is making the shell go up in the final crimp far enough to hit the tapper so the end of the shell isn't belled out. I had converted an old Grabber to load 10ga - problem was my shells were 2 5/8, not 2 3/4. All the shells were belled out. Then I realized why - they needed to go up in the final crimp more. End of that idea. So now I'm back to the single stage with a spacer. You could make one of wood, steel, or what ever. Paul
